Role Proficiency:
As a Sr. Java Full-stack developer, you should have o A very strong development experience in Java, Spring Boot Framework, Kafka, Typescript / JavaScript, Angular framework including Angular 16 or higher version.
At least 7+ years of hands-on web application development utilizing Java for Web Development purposes
A very strong knowledge of Microservices Architecture, RESTful Webservices. o Strong knowledge of Event Driven Architecture & Developments
o Good to have an understanding on Devops and CI/CD deployments
o Experience with relational database like SQL Server or MSSQL or similar. Knowing NoSQL databases would be an added advantage
o Strong analytical and design skills, including the ability to understand business requirements and translate them into efficient and effective technical designs that work well within large-scale, well-structured enterprise environments
o Excellent troubleshooting skills, with the ability to quickly identify and document the root cause of issues, and effectively communicate possible resolutions
o A very strong communicator with the ability to interface directly with clients/ internal teams to ensure technical requirements and delivery align with expectations
o A strong understanding of Agile/Scrum and ability to deliver solutions under this methodology o Effective communication, presentation, and collaboration skills
o Can work independently as well as within a team